Title: Bernd Jaeger: Innovator in Epoxidation Processes

Introduction

Bernd Jaeger, an accomplished inventor based in Darmstadt, Germany, has made significant contributions to the field of chemical engineering. With a remarkable portfolio of 15 patents, his innovative work primarily focuses on the epoxidation of propene, a critical process in producing a variety of chemicals.

Latest Patents

Jaeger's recent patents showcase his expertise in optimizing the epoxidation process. One notable patent describes a method for the epoxidation of propene that involves reacting propene with hydrogen peroxide and recovering propene oxide efficiently. This process significantly reduces the size and energy consumption of the C-splitter column used in the reaction. Furthermore, his work on a continuous epoxidation process utilizing a methanol solvent with a titanium silicalite catalyst highlights his focus on maintaining optimal temperature control and maximizing efficiency during the reaction.
